Balarat is a populated place (city, town, village...) located in the county of Boulder, Colorado, USA.

It is owned by the Boslough family. It has been privately owned since 1878. Mark Boslough is the mayor and sheriff. Balarat has been a battleground recently in the ongoing fight between private property rights and shared access rights, involving Revised statute 2447, or RS 2477.  The battle has been one in a series of several  land grab attempts as property values in Boulder County continue to skyrocket.  The government seizure of Balarat after 130 years of private ownership has been strongly supported by newspaper columnist and wannabe historian Silvia Pettem and her husband, who have both worked for a county advisory board.
